Turkish Straits; It is known as one of the most challenging sea routes in the world in terms of geography, coastal population and traffic density.
We monitor the Turkish Straits 24/7, 365 days a year, with our local offices in the Dardanelles and Istanbul Straits that monitor the passage of all types of vessels.
With the correct use of technology, we continuously analyze the data on the movements of the ships in the Turkish Straits, after filtering and classifying the data, we inform the ship/owner/charter/related companies about the current situation regarding the strait passage timings and provide them with technical support for smooth and timely passage through the strait. .
Through this continuous monitoring, we can very accurately predict the strait waiting times and strait entry times of our customers’ ships.
Considering that the Bosphorus is an important supply point for ships, our team is always on watch to coordinate all supply activities in order to meet the requirements of the ship/owner/charter/related company and to prevent time loss.

For the replenishment of the ships transiting through the Turkish Straits (such as stores, technical equipment, technicians, personnel exchange, etc.), the contact organization with the fast engine (agency engine) is carried out by us without affecting the strait passage plan of the ship.
Depending on the demands of the owner/charter/relevant company, we can organize a refueling engine that will contact the ship at the anchorage area or alternatively, in the drift area without the need for anchoring, or after exiting the strait at low speed (on the road), thus minimizing the time lost for refueling.
